Safety

Bunk beds are a favorite among teenagers and children for their space-saving benefits, but they can be a safety risk if not properly maintained and used. The most common danger is falling from the top bunk. This can be caused by lack of guardrails, unstable ladders or children engaged in rough play. The most important thing you can do is select a bunk bed that is secure and sturdy, and is in line with the requirements of the industry.

It is important to choose a solid, sturdy wood frame. The slats must be able to support the mattress. They must also be secured to the frame. It is crucial to make sure that the ladder is secured securely and is positioned at an angle that is safe for climbing. The majority of manufacturers have an age limit for those who sleep on the top bunk in order to reduce the risk that they fall. Additionally the bottom and top bunk should be placed in an area with walls on two sides to increase stability and decrease the chance of injury.

The bed's surrounding area should be free of any clutter that could encourage the child to climb to the top bunk or slide off. To prevent accidents, the ladder must be kept clear of dangerous objects like ceiling fans, windows, and lighting fixtures. If it is possible the ladder should be constructed into the bed frame instead of being attached separately from it.

Another safety measure is ensuring that the gap between the guard rail and the mattress is not greater than 3 1/2 inches, which keeps children from getting their heads or limbs stuck. Parents should regularly check the bunk beds for damaged or loose slats, and other possible hazards.

In addition, parents must inform their children about proper use of the bunk bed and discourage jumping or playing on it. It's also an excellent idea for parents to educate their children on the dangers of sleeping on the top bunk. They should discourage their children from inviting children or siblings to sleep on the top bunk. These safety tips can help parents avoid injuries caused by bunk beds as well as accidents, and provide an enjoyable, safe sleep environment for their children.
